Saying 'It's Fine' When It's Not Is a Slow Poison for Any Relationship

H howtolive.guide ·

Each swallowed "it's fine" adds a tiny brick to a wall of resentment. Individually, each one seems harmless -- too small to fight about. But over months and years, the wall grows so high that no one can see over it anymore. By the time you finally explode, your partner is blindsided by the accumulated weight of things they never knew bothered you. Say it when it's small. Small honesty prevents big ruptures.

The point
Every swallowed 'it's fine' adds another brick to a resentment wall that eventually becomes too high to see over.
